3. Place the speakers in the corners and back of the room

The reason for this is simple: this creates a more immersive home theater experience because you’re using the walls of the house to reflect the sound wave. The Q Soundbar offers multi-dimensional sound engineered with Dolby Atmos, and comes with two up-firing rear speakers and an external subwoofer. By strategically placing the speakers around your home cinema, you’ll be enveloped in a surround sound experience with audio being pushed from every angle.
